Bug 23074: Holds table sort does not understand dateformat

Holds table does not sort correctly when the dateformat is eg. DD.MM.YYYY.

Test plan:
1) Create multiple holds for a patron with different hold creation
   and expiration dates, with different years, months and days.
2) Change the dateformat to DD.MM.YYYY.
3) Resort the holds table (in circ/circulation or members/moremember)
   by the hold date or expiration date.
   The table sorts the date by the day number.
4) Apply patch
5) Redo 3 - the table now sorts correctly.
